Dr Jagannath Mishra Mahavidyalaya, Muzaffarpur, is a co-educational college. It offers several undergraduate and postgraduate courses to the students. The Dr Jagannath Mishra Mahavidyalaya admission in most of its courses is on a merit basis; therefore, all deserving candidates get selected based on their academic records. Dr Jagannath Mishra Mahavidyalaya admissions will typically commence sometime after the results of 10+2 are declared, usually during May-June.
The Dr Jagannath Mishra Mahavidyalaya, Muzaffarpur offers various programmes in streams such as Arts, Science, Commerce, and Education. The dates for the application process, the merit list, and the last date to join could be obtained directly from the college website or from the admission office. Most undergraduate programmes have the basic eligibility criterion as completion of 10+2 from a recognised board. The Dr Jagannath Mishra Mahavidyalaya admission process is based on the merit of the qualifying examination, i.e., 10+2 results. For the B.Ed programme, the admission process is dictated by the state government and the affiliated university; this may involve entrance examinations or selection based on the policy of the state government/U.T. The B.Sc. courses from Dr Jagannath Mishra Mahavidyalaya are in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, Zoology, Botany, and Electronics. All of the courses are offered on a merit admission procedure, as decided by the university. All these courses put together account for a total intake of 96.
The college offers a wide range of BA programmes in the Humanities and Social Science stream: Hindi, History, Political Science, Home Science, Labour and Social Welfare, Urdu, Persian, English, Geography, Sociology, Music, Sanskrit, Philosophy, Psychology, Maithili, and Ancient Indian History and Culture. Dr Jagannath Mishra Mahavidyalaya admissions to BA programmes are merit-based; however, the intake is subject to university guidelines. For those subjects, the intake is approved from 36 to 384 seats.
B.Com Accountancy has an approved intake of 384 students. Dr Jagannath Mishra Mahavidyalaya admission is made strictly on the basis of merit, as decided by the university.
The college offers a B.Ed coursewith an approved intake of 100 students. Dr Jagannath Mishra Mahavidyalaya admission is made strictly on the basis of marks obtained in the qualifying examination and/or entrance examination, according to the policy of the state government/U.T. The college provides BCA and BBA programmes. The intake is also approved for 50 students each for both the programmes, with a merit-based selection process as governed by the university.
